use std::thread::{self, JoinHandle};
#[inline]
pub fn spawn_blocking<F, R>(f: F) -> JoinHandle<R>
where
F: FnOnce() -> R + Send + 'static,
R: Send + 'static,
{
thread::spawn(f)
}
#[inline]
pub fn spawn_detached<F>(f: F)
where
F: FnOnce() + Send + 'static,
{
let _ = thread::Builder::new().name("zc-async".into()).spawn(f);
}
#[cfg(test)]
mod tests {
use super::*;
use std::sync::atomic::{AtomicU64, Ordering};
#[test]
fn spawn_detached_runs() {
let done = std::sync::Arc::new(AtomicU64::new(0));
let d = done.clone();
spawn_detached(move || {
d.store(1, Ordering::Relaxed);
});
thread::sleep(std::time::Duration::from_millis(50));
assert_eq!(done.load(Ordering::Relaxed), 1);
}
#[test]
fn spawn_blocking_returns_handle() {
let handle = spawn_blocking(|| 42);
assert_eq!(handle.join().unwrap(), 42);
}
}
